Pasadena, California (February 14, 2021) – Dennis Moore, 61, of Pasadena, has been identified as the male pedestrian who was hit and killed by a vehicle on Thursday evening in Pasadena, according to the coroner’s office.
The deadly pedestrian accident happened just before 6:40 p.m., on February 11, at the intersection of Washington Boulevard and Hudson Avenue.
According to the police, a vehicle that was headed westbound on Washington when it struck Moore at the intersection.
A witness told the police that a second vehicle, a white sedan, struck Moore and kept going.

Sadly, Moore sustained fatal injuries in the accident.
The driver of the first vehicle remained at the scene and cooperated with the authorities.
The accident remains under investigation. Anyone with information about the crash is urged to call the Pasadena Police Department at (626) 744-4241 or Crime Stoppers at 800-222-TIPS.
